Laura Levites: Selfhelpless, Gilded Balloon Teviot, 31 July to 26 August (except 13) 2:45pm, £9/8 (£8/7 concessions)

Laura Levites enters the stage in a jovial manner but as she invites the audience into her life, it’s soon evident that times for her have not been so jovial. At all.

Raw and emotional, there are several moments in the production that Levites wants you to find as amusing as she does, but most are too afraid to even move as to not cause offence. Her current contented mind-set has helped her bravely overcome so much, you cannot help but to be intrigued by this animated, vibrant figure.

Her consistently demonstrated fearlessness and ability to reveal so much about her life is commendable. Despite the vast quantity of information she has to share, she craves a verbal response from the crowd, with agreement or disagreement actively encouraged.
